类风湿关节炎患者患癫痫的风险:基于人群研究的荟萃分析和生物信息学分析

Risk of epilepsy in rheumatoid arthritis: a meta-analysis of population based studies and bioinformatics analysis.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

An increasing number of studies support an association between rheumatoid arthritis (RA) and brain disorders. This study aims to determine the association between RA and epilepsy.

METHODS

A comprehensive search of databases in both English and Chinese was performed. Data from the selected studies were extracted and analyzed independently by two authors. Genes associated with epilepsy and RA were also collected and analyzed.

RESULTS

We included six nationwide population based studies ( = 7,094,113 cases in total) for the meta-analysis. The risk of epilepsy was increased in RA patients [risk ratio (RR) = 1.601; 95% confidence interval (CI): 1.089-2.354;  = 0.017;  = 3,803,535 cases] and children born to mothers with RA (RR = 1.475; 95% CI: 1.333-1.633;  < 0.001,  = 3,290,578 cases). Subgroup analysis and meta-regression showed the RR of epilepsy in RA was negatively correlated with age. Furthermore, we found that 433 identified genes in a coexpression network from the hippocampi of 129 epileptic patients were enriched in the RA and related Kyoto Encyclopedia of Genes and Genomes pathways, while 13 genes (mainly related to inflammatory cytokines and chemokines) were identified as potential key genes bridging the RA and epilepsy.

CONCLUSIONS

Our study, utilizing meta-analysis and bioinformatical data, highlights a close association between epilepsy and RA. Further studies are still warranted to expand these findings, especially for a population that is exposed to RA during fetal and childhood periods.

摘要

背景

越来越多的研究支持类风湿关节炎(RA)与脑部疾病之间存在关联。本研究旨在确定RA与癫痫之间的关联。

方法

对中英文数据库进行全面检索。两位作者独立提取并分析所选研究的数据。还收集并分析了与癫痫和RA相关的基因。

结果

我们纳入了六项基于全国人群的研究(共7,094,113例)进行荟萃分析。RA患者患癫痫的风险增加[风险比(RR)=1.601;95%置信区间(CI):1.089 - 2.354;P = 0.017;n = 3,803,535例],以及母亲患有RA的儿童(RR = 1.475;95% CI:1.333 - 1.633;P < 0.001,n = 3,290,578例)。亚组分析和荟萃回归显示,RA患者癫痫的RR与年龄呈负相关。此外,我们发现,在129例癫痫患者海马体共表达网络中鉴定出的433个基因在RA及相关京都基因与基因组百科全书通路中富集,而13个基因(主要与炎性细胞因子和趋化因子相关)被鉴定为连接RA和癫痫的潜在关键基因。

结论

我们的研究利用荟萃分析和生物信息学数据,突出了癫痫与RA之间的密切关联。仍有必要进一步开展研究以扩展这些发现,特别是针对在胎儿期和儿童期接触过RA的人群。
